Pros

- Good work life balance - Competitive compensation and benefits - Choice of Mac/Windows - Choice of company paid Iphone/Android - Excellent health insurance and RRSP

Cons

- Non technical managers. - Lots of pointless meetings. - Lots of dependencies on US Head Office Richmond. - Highly Political Environment. - Brutal Performance Management. Being Agile is just a slogan to recruit good people here, lots of paperwork, lots of restrictions. Management doesn't really understand software development. Lot of mismanagement in allocation of resources. You can survive here if you are not too ambitious about your career. Otherwise this place might hurt your software career in long run. Politics here are very ugly. Something you need to consider carefully before joining.

Pros

5 stars for the company itself as far as level of technology and the services available to employees which is quite impressive for a company of this size. You will have your hands in all sorts of technologies right from the start. Benefits are great...pay is ok

Cons

Reviews are brutal in that they pit employees of like title against each other with only your manager to fight for you. It is tough to get very far if you are in shared technology services unless you have been there a long time or are Indian. Not enough time to learn technologies properly....more interested in being first to launch.
